Avoid Contracting “Horse Show Sickness” this Summer Show Season

“With regards to airplanes and recirculated air, most aircraft have HEPA filters for air exchanges,” she says. “The air that you breathe on a plane is 50% recirculated and 50% fresh air. The air is completely exchanged 15-30 times an hour. The HEPA filters capture greater than 99% of the airborne microbes in the filtered air. Your risk of contracting an illness on a plane is lower than that of contracting an illness in most other confined spaces, like office buildings.”

8 Teams Move on to Quarterfinals of NCEA Event Championship

The point totals were the same, but for Baylor a head-to-head victory made all the difference. The No. 6 Bears and No. 11 South Carolina each scored 583.5 points in the opening round of the Horsemanship bracket at the NCEA Championship, but Baylor’s 3-1 advantage in matchups won pushed the team to the quarterfinals. Baylor gets No. 3 Texas A&M on Friday after the Aggies beat No. 14 West Texas A&M 4-0.

Disciplinary Action Regarding Drug Testing at 2017 Lucas Oil AQHA World

AQHA has adjusted its records to reflect the disqualifications and is notifying those exhibitors whose horses moved up in the placings as a result of such disqualifications. AQHA has reciprocity agreements with a number of other equine associations for animal welfare, medication and unsportsmanlike conduct related violations. This means that when AQHA suspends people or horses, these people and/or horses are also suspended from the groups that have a reciprocity agreement with AQHA.

2018 Quarter Horse Congress Schedule Now Online

The 2018 All American Quarter Horse Congress schedule is now online. The 52nd annual event will take place October 2nd-28th, 2018 in Columbus, Ohio.
